Wrapping a supportive arm around Deimos, Alarik steered the boy after his sister. The haze cleared, and they stepped into the spaceport. Instead of the busy public terminal with crowds of people, they arrived in a small room with a single exit. A transparent wall offered the first view of the planet. Under a cloud-streaked cyan sky, the blue-green ocean dominated the view. Rippling waves extended to the horizon, broken in mid-distance by the vividly colored towers of the capital city.
Phoebe stared out the window, wide-eyed in awe.
Alarik smiled at her rapt expression. “You are gazing at the floating city of Pucklerakt.”
Nine sentences and a few more
Maintaining her gaze on the view, she exclaimed, “Rishalt is beautiful. It’s totally different to the yellowish sky and dusty red soil of Mars.”
Deimos sagged against Alarik’s arm, groaning, “Styx. High gravity sucks.”
Phoebe spun around and hastened to grab the boy’s free arm.
Appreciating the problem, Alarik maneuvered the boy onto a conveniently placed bench. Even with grav-ease, interstellar travelers frequently experienced the punch of heavier weight on disembarking from a starship.

Karrik Kenton Tallis, Third of the Flaming Comets, endures a miserable existence in a hospice on his home planet. Unable to walk or speak more than a single word, he misses his older brothers and is unaware of their sacrifice to ensure his care. He cherishes a faint hope of recovering his health.
Karrik’s life improves when his brothers return to Rishalt with their human companions. Alarik, First of the Triad, is escorting Phoebe Wong with her brother and a mysterious alien object for an audience with Prime Jadel. The middle brother, Baswin, is traveling home with Holly and Rosie Moon.
But the water world of Rishalt holds many hazards, both above and beneath the waves. Can the alien treasure help the three brothers to conquer the challenges and unite with their chosen partners? Read the scintillating story of the Flaming Comet brothers to learn the answers.
